fix badusb from archive app execution

thats very dirty fix, needs to be re-done in a proper way
This commit is contained in:
MX
2022-08-08 13:58:32 +03:00
parent 9bb1e2d11a
commit 663ad953cb
7 changed files with 71 additions and 3 deletions

View File

@@ -34,8 +34,9 @@ static void bad_usb_draw_callback(Canvas* canvas, void* _model) {
elements_button_center(canvas, "Stop");
}
if((model->state.state == BadUsbStateNotConnected) ||
(model->state.state == BadUsbStateIdle) || (model->state.state == BadUsbStateDone)) {
if(((model->state.state == BadUsbStateNotConnected) ||
(model->state.state == BadUsbStateIdle) || (model->state.state == BadUsbStateDone)) &&
!model->state.run_from_p) {
elements_button_left(canvas, "Config");
}